Sistemas Digitais
Circuitos Combinatórios e Sequenciais
Sistemas Digitais
Ano Letivo: 2013/2014
Índice
- O que são circuitos Combinatórios
-Descodificador
- Codificador
- Multiplexer
- Demultiplexer
- Comparador
- Semi Somador
- Somador Completo
- O que são circuitos Sequenciais
- Clock
- Circuitos síncronos
- Circuitos assíncronos
- Latch
- Latch SR
- Latch D
- Flip-Flops
- Flip-Flop D
- Flip-Flop JK
- Flip-Flop T
- Contadores
- Webgrafia
O que são circuitos Combinatórios
Os circuitos combinatórios são circuitos cujo valor lógico das suas saídas dependem exclusivamente do valor lógico das suas entradas.
Os mais importantes são, o multiplexer, o demultiplexer, o descodificador, o codificador e o comparador.
Descodificador
É o circuito lógico que converte um código binário de n bits que lhe é apresentado como entrada, em 2n linhas de saída, sendo que cada linha de saída será ativada por uma, e somente uma, das possíveis combinações dos bits de entrada. Estes são normalmente utilizados para selecionar memórias e realizar conversões de códigos (por exemplo: binário para decimal)
Exemplo: descodificador “2 para 4” (Dec 2/4)
A0
A1
0
1
2
3
0
0
1
0
0
0
1
0
0
1
0
0
0
1
0
0
1
0
1
1
0
0
0
1
Quando A0 = 0 e A1 = 0 Ativa a saída “0” Ficando as restantes desativas.
Quando A0 = 1 e A1 = 0 Ativa a saída “1” Ficando as restantes desativas.
Quando A0 = 0 e A1 = 1 Ativa a saída “2” Ficando as restantes desativas.
Quando A0 = 1 e A1 = 1 Ativa a saída “3” Ficando as restantes descativas.
Codificador
É um circuito combinatório que realiza a operação inversa do descodificador e como o próprio nome o diz, codifica um sinal que se encontra de uma forma, para outra forma, usando um tipo de código.
Tem 2n linhas de entrada e tem n linhas de saídas, sendo que cada linha de saída será ativada